Here are the belated January Papa Murphy's Students of the Month - Mrs. Alyson Smith nominated Samantha Curtis. Sami is the editor-in-chief of the yearbook this year. She has been spending hours and hours on the yearbook so far. She helps guide the class and is always available for any questions. Her schedule is incredibly busy, but she still finds time to work yearbook into her schedule. As of today, she has spent 185 hours on the yearbook to make this year's yearbook the best yet! LTC Lawrence Hallstrom nominated Cooper Davis. Cooper is kind, caring, and professional in all that he chooses to participate in at PCHS and within the community. He has grown into a leader in four short years and demonstrated these traits as the PCHS JROTC Battalion Commander. Because of his leadership, the Dragon Battalion this year received Gold Star status by the US Army. Cadet Davis competes on our Drill team, volunteers his time in the community as a member of JROTC, and spends countless hours assisting fellow Cadets. He maintains greater than a 3.5 GPA and plans on attending Illinois State University and becoming an officer in the US Army through the ROTC program.
